Description of downloader.world
downloader.world appears to be a media-streaming or download-oriented website. Based on the domain name, page metadata, and on-page text, it presents itself as a service for watching free movies and TV shows online, with a login screen offering sign-in by Google, email, or phone. Several web-classification sources also associate it with downloads, video hosting, or piracy-related activity.
The site does not clearly identify an operator in the provided scan data, so ownership and business details are not readily verifiable from this snapshot alone. Its branding is minimal and the homepage shown is primarily a sign-in gateway rather than a content catalog or company information page, which limits transparency about who runs the service and how it is licensed.
Safety Assessment for downloader.world
Scan results were largely clean at the time of this scan. One out of 91 security engines flagged the domain with a suspicious or not-recommended label, while the malware scan reported no flagged files, no flagged external links, and no detections from the checked threat databases. Major content-malice and phishing-related blacklist checks also appeared clean at the time of review.
That said, the site context may still warrant some caution. The domain has been categorized by different providers as downloads, video hosting, hacking, and piracy/plagiarism, and the page metadata promotes free movies and TV shows. In addition, the homepage centers on account sign-in rather than providing clear legal, corporate, or service information, which may make it harder for visitors to assess legitimacy and privacy practices. Based on available scan data, no significant threats were detected at the time of this scan, but the site's content model may raise legal or trust-related concerns for some users.
Technical Description
The domain is established rather than newly registered, with an age of about 7 years and registration through a mainstream registrar. It uses a valid SSL/TLS certificate issued through GoDaddy and is hosted behind AWS Global Accelerator, with an nginx/1.18.0 (Ubuntu) web server and infrastructure geolocated to Montreal, Canada. Nameservers are hosted through the registrar's standard DNS platform.
No DNS-based blacklist hits were reported in this scan, which is a positive technical signal. DNSSEC appears to be unsigned, which is not uncommon but does mean the domain is not using that additional layer of DNS integrity protection at the time of this scan.
